[PATCH] Fix mod() definition.

Matt Turner mattst88 at gmail.com
Fri May 7 10:15:12 PDT 2010


On Fri, May 7, 2010 at 12:46 PM, Matthias Hopf <mhopf at suse.de> wrote:
> Presumably no implications, especially security-wise.
>
> Signed-off-by: Matthias Hopf <mhopf at suse.de>
> ---
>  mi/miarc.c |    2 +-
>  1 files changed, 1 insertions(+), 1 deletions(-)
>
> diff --git a/mi/miarc.c b/mi/miarc.c
> index 5fd1a67..ddcbff7 100644
> --- a/mi/miarc.c
> +++ b/mi/miarc.c
> @@ -1524,7 +1524,7 @@ miRoundCap(
>
>  # define Dsin(d)       ((d) == 0.0 ? 0.0 : ((d) == 90.0 ? 1.0 : sin(d*M_PI/180.0)))
>  # define Dcos(d)       ((d) == 0.0 ? 1.0 : ((d) == 90.0 ? 0.0 : cos(d*M_PI/180.0)))
> -# define mod(a,b)      ((a) >= 0 ? (a) % (b) : (b) - (-a) % (b))
> +# define mod(a,b)      ((a) >= 0 ? (a) % (b) : (b) - (-(a)) % (b))
>
>  static double
>  miDcos (double a)
> --
> 1.6.0.2
>
> _______________________________________________
> xorg-devel at lists.x.org: X.Org development
> Archives: http://lists.x.org/archives/xorg-devel
> Info: http://lists.x.org/mailman/listinfo/xorg-devel
>

Reviewed-by: Matt Turner <mattst88 at gmail.com>


More information about the xorg-devel mailing list